Default just picked up a 96 a1...some questions

ill be asking more ?s too so please help me out on this thread.

its going into my 92 civic hatch with the b-series tranny adapter plate (whenever RMF comes out with that)-does anyone have any info on that yet?

anyways, i dont want to subscribe to the guy's alternate forum, but i was wondering if someone could post the pics of, and synopsis info to the auto/manual tensioner mod. and its purpose.

also i noticed that the a/c pump , alternator, and crank pulley make the three points of a triangle that their belt is run on. i wont be using my a/c pump so which belt do i get to run the alternator?

also are h23 and h22 exhaust manifold head flanges the same bolt pattern like bseries? i assume intake manifolds are different though...

sorry i know more about bseries and am just getting into the H thing. ill do a write up on the adapter plate as im sure some of you would probably interested in that at some point. thats my consolation prize for the ignorance i show here, lol

thanks

Search for topics created by user 2 point 6, he did an extensive write up on the manual tensioner conversion.

When I took my AC out I had to run a string over the length of the pulleys and just ask for a belt of that size.

The H22 and H23 have different exhaust flanges. Headers/manifolds are not interchangable.
